    Schematic of refractive index sensor based on MZI. (a) Overall structure; (b) section of strip waveguide; (c) section of slot waveguide
    Electric field distribution in waveguide. (a) TE00 mode of strip waveguide; (b) slot mode of slot waveguide
    Relationship between effective refractive index and wavelength under the same interference length and different waveguide sizes. (a) wSi=800 nm; (b) wSi=830 nm; (c) wSi=860 nm; (d) wSi=890 nm; (e) wSi=920 nm; (f) wSi=950 nm
    Characteristic curves of group refractive index under different wSi conditions. (a) Intersections of curves under different wSi and curves with wstrip=1000 nm; (b) relationship between G and wavelength at different wSi
    MZI spectra characteristic diagram. (a) Transmission spectra of SRI varying from 1.0086 to 1.0066; (b) phase accumulation curves of strip waveguide TE00 mode and slot waveguide slot mode when SRI changes from 1.0086 to 1.0066
    SRI sensitivity analysis diagram. (a) Relationship between refractive index sensitivity and wavelength at different wSi; (b) wavelength shift curves of A, A', B, B', C, and C' with SRI; (c) distance curves of to AA', BB', and CC' with SRI
    Barometric sensitivity analysis diagram. (a) Transmission spectra of barometric relative pressure varying from 0 to -240 kPa; (b) wavelength shift curves of A, A', B, B ', C, C' with SRI and relative pressure
